Understanding Telehealth Weight Loss Consultations
What is Telehealth?
Telehealth, or remote healthcare, refers to the use of digital technology to deliver medical services and health education without requiring physical presence in a clinic or hospital. This includes virtual consultations, online prescriptions, and remote monitoring of vital signs.

Navigating Virtual BMI Assessment and Initial Consultations
What is a BMI Assessment?
Body Mass Index (BMI) is a calculation used to estimate body fat based on height and weight. A telehealth provider will guide you through a virtual BMI assessment, which involves measuring your height and weight using common household items or digital devices. This initial step helps determine if weight loss is recommended and guides the subsequent consultation.
Initial Telehealth Consultation: What to Expect
- Health History Review: Your telehealth doctor will review your medical history, current medications, and any health concerns.
- Weight Loss Goals Discussion: Clearly communicate your goals, whether it’s managing obesity or achieving a healthier lifestyle.
- Personalized Plan Overview: Based on your assessment, the doctor will outline a customized plan incorporating nutrition, exercise, and behavior modification strategies.
- Next Steps Agreement: Confirm the follow-up schedule, including any tests or assessments required before beginning the program.

Key Components of a Nutritional Plan
- Calorie Control: Balancing calorie intake with output to create a deficit for weight loss.
- Macronutrient Balance: Ensuring adequate protein, carbohydrates, and fats to fuel the body optimally.
- Micronutrient Intake: Meeting daily vitamin and mineral requirements for overall health.
- Hydration: Staying properly hydrated to support digestion, metabolism, and energy levels.

Types of Exercise Incorporated
- Cardiovascular Exercise: Activities like brisk walking, jogging, cycling, or swimming to burn calories and improve heart health.
- Strength Training: Resistance exercises using free weights, resistance bands, or bodyweight exercises to build muscle mass and increase metabolism.
- Flexibility and Mobility Work: Yoga, Pilates, or stretching routines to enhance range of motion and prevent injury.

Integrated Obesity Management Programs
Holistic Approach to Weight Loss
Telehealth weight loss programs often go beyond nutrition and exercise, incorporating a holistic approach to address the root causes of obesity or overweight:
- Psychological Support: Access counseling sessions with licensed therapists who specialize in eating disorders and behavioral change.
- Stress Management Techniques: Learn mindfulness practices, meditation, or yoga to reduce stress, which can lead to emotional eating.
- Sleep Hygiene Education: Improve sleep habits, as poor sleep is linked to weight gain and metabolic disorders.
- Social Support Groups: Connect with others going through similar journeys for encouragement and shared experiences.

Choosing the Right Telehealth Weight Loss Service
What to Consider Before Starting
- Credentials of Providers: Ensure your telehealth doctor or dietitian is properly licensed, certified, and has experience in weight loss management.
- Program Reputation: Research online reviews and testimonials from previous clients to gauge program effectiveness and patient satisfaction.
- Cost and Coverage: Understand the pricing structure and confirm if your health insurance covers telehealth services for weight loss.
- Platform Usability: Choose a user-friendly platform that is convenient to navigate, offering clear instructions and reliable video conferencing.

2. Can I receive a medical diagnosis or treatment through telehealth?
While telehealth allows for comprehensive weight loss management, it’s essential to understand its limitations. For a medical diagnosis, physical examinations, or complex conditions requiring specialized care, in-person visits with healthcare providers are necessary. Telehealth is best suited for primary care, weight loss guidance, and monitoring progress.
3. How often will I need to schedule virtual appointments?
The frequency of your telehealth appointments depends on the program’s structure and your individual needs. Initial consultations may be weekly or biweekly, with subsequent check-ins every two to four weeks. Some platforms offer continuous support through messaging or email between sessions. Your provider will tailor the schedule based on your progress and goals.
